| The Richland County Sheriffs Department "Kidprint"
program, sponsored by the Richland County Sheriffs Foundation, is a
free service. This program provides parents with a copy of their
child’s fingerprints an identification picture, and statistical
information about their child for use in an emergency situation.
Kid Print provides services to Community
Groups, Schools, Churches, and other organizations. All events must be
children related.
